    Jazz, the spindle board has 2 polyester film caps on it that fail all the time, replace them with modern equivalents and it should work again.

    The stepper drives are probably only run on 24v, so they could do with upgrading. Are they black heatsinked blocks or passive open board types.

    They look ok but will do for the little they cost. Thou to be honest the bloody thing lit up like a Xmas tree for the fraction of second it took to hit E-stop and the sparks and smoke seemed like it came from below the heat sink plate near the Big diode.

    Seen that the CNC doctor shows the my setup has Half step unipolar drives. I've ripped the drives(passive) out already which used approx 28V and will be using some modern drives, probably M542.
    The steppers are 8 wire so I'll probably wire them Bipolar parallel but not sure on Amps or how much voltage they'll handle. I've got a 42-44V supply I'd like to use but think those little motors may not like that much but with a bit of trial and error I could figure that out but if someone had already used modern drive would save me the hassle.!!
